错误、漏洞、问题 - 页 80

 
maryan.dirtyn:
谢谢你。如果你能为Time[0]做同样的事,就可以了。
datetime Time(int ps)
{
datetime ren[1]={0};
CopyTime(Symbol(),PERIOD_CURRENT,ps,1,ren); 
return(ren[0]); 
}
 
gumgum:

如果可以的话,你需要一个像mql4中的Period()

Period()
 
maryan.dirtyn:

如果可以的话,你需要一个像mql4中的Period()值

a.... 它是做什么的?
 
gumgum:
a.... 它是做什么的?
返回当前图表的周期,以分钟为单位......关于分钟1,关于小时60 ......在一天的时间里,1,400。
 
maryan.dirtyn:

如果可以的话,你需要一个像mql4中的Period()值

我只是路过,愿上帝原谅我。 胶水

datetime Time(int i){datetime r[1]; CopyTime(Symbol(),PERIOD_CURRENT,i,1,r); return(r[0]);}
double  Close(int i){double  r[1]; CopyClose(Symbol(),PERIOD_CURRENT,i,1,r); return(r[0]);}
double  Open (int i){double  r[1]; CopyOpen (Symbol(),PERIOD_CURRENT,i,1,r); return(r[0]);}
double  High (int i){double  r[1]; CopyHigh (Symbol(),PERIOD_CURRENT,i,1,r); return(r[0]);}
double  Low  (int i){double  r[1]; CopyLow  (Symbol(),PERIOD_CURRENT,i,1,r); return(r[0]);}
//+------------------------------------------------------------------+
datetime Time(int i,ENUM_TIMEFRAMES  tf){datetime r[1]; CopyTime(Symbol(),tf,i,1,r); return(r[0]);}
double  Close(int i,ENUM_TIMEFRAMES  tf){double  r[1]; CopyClose(Symbol(),tf,i,1,r); return(r[0]);}
double  Open (int i,ENUM_TIMEFRAMES  tf){double  r[1]; CopyOpen (Symbol(),tf,i,1,r); return(r[0]);}
double  High (int i,ENUM_TIMEFRAMES  tf){double  r[1]; CopyHigh (Symbol(),tf,i,1,r); return(r[0]);}
double  Low  (int i,ENUM_TIMEFRAMES  tf){double  r[1]; CopyLow  (Symbol(),tf,i,1,r); return(r[0]);}
//+------------------------------------------------------------------+
/*
ENUM_TIMEFRAMES
Идентификатор   Описание
PERIOD_CURRENT  Текущий период
PERIOD_M1       1 минута
PERIOD_M2       2 минуты
PERIOD_M3       3 минуты
PERIOD_M4       4 минуты
PERIOD_M5       5 минут
PERIOD_M6       6 минут
PERIOD_M10      10 минут
PERIOD_M12      12 минут
PERIOD_M15      15 минут
PERIOD_M20      20 минут
PERIOD_M30      30 минут
PERIOD_H1       1 час
PERIOD_H2       2 часа
PERIOD_H3       3 часа
PERIOD_H4       4 часа
PERIOD_H6       6 часов
PERIOD_H8       8 часов
PERIOD_H12      12 часов
PERIOD_D1       1 день
PERIOD_W1       1 неделя
PERIOD_MN1      1 месяц
*/
 
Urain:

只是路过帮忙,请原谅我。 胶水

感谢上帝,我开始恐慌了。:)
 

调用时可以指定周期,然后返回指定TF的值。

或不显示周期--分别从当前值开始。

Print("Close[",12,"]=",Close(12),"   Close[",bar,", M10]=",Close(bar,PERIOD_M10));
由:o)
 
Urain:

只是路过帮忙,请原谅我。 胶水

哈利路亚...现在是一个交易))))
 
maryan.dirtyn:
哈利路亚......现在是一个交易)))),我希望我能以某种方式归还它))
如何以何种形式返回?字符串或 int
 
Urain:
它是如何以何种形式存在的?字符串或 int
䵮䵮